Job Summary

Design, build, and maintain LLM-powered and agentic workflows using LangGraph, LangChain, and AWS Bedrock AgentCore, including tool use, retrieval, memory, and multi-step reasoning pipelines. Develop and productionize AI/ML services in Python with Mixture-of-Experts architectures, while building backend services, APIs in Django, and front-end features in TypeScript and Vue.js. Implement data processing pipelines to ingest, clean, and normalize large volumes of geospatial and agronomic data, then deploy and scale these services on AWS. Execute QA/QC processes for software and data to ensure model outputs meet accuracy and auditability standards, and partner with data scientists and product stakeholders to translate requirements into production systems.

Required Qualifications

  • 2–5 years of professional software development experience building and shipping production systems
  • Strong proficiency in Python, including experience with modern application frameworks, testing, and packaging practices
  • Demonstrated experience building applications or services that use large language models or other machine learning models in production
  • Working knowledge of relational databases and SQL, with practical experience designing schemas and writing performant queries
  • Experience developing and consuming RESTful APIs
  • Familiarity with cloud infrastructure (AWS preferred) and standard software delivery practices including version control, CI/CD, and automated testing
  • Ability to work independently on ambiguous problems, and to communicate technical trade-offs clearly to both technical and non-technical colleagues
  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, a related technical field, or equivalent practical experience
  • Only applicants currently eligible to work in the United States

Desired Qualifications

  • AI frameworks — Building agentic and LLM applications with tools like Amazon Bedrock, LangGraph and LangChain
  • Model architecture — Familiarity with Mixture-of-Experts (MoE) architectures, model routing, and ensemble or multi-model system design
  • Backend — Production experience with Python and the Django framework
  • Frontend — Proficiency with TypeScript, JavaScript, and Vue.js
  • Data storage — Advanced PostgreSQL experience, including performance tuning and the PostGIS extension
  • Geospatial — Experience with geospatial data formats, coordinate systems, raster and vector processing, satellite or remote sensing imagery, and libraries such as GDAL, rasterio, GeoPandas, or Shapely
  • Data processing — Building large-scale ETL/ELT pipelines, batch and streaming workflows, and orchestration tooling
  • AWS — Depth across services such as Lambda, S3, ECS/Fargate, RDS, Batch, SQS/SNS, Step Functions, and IAM
  • Integrations — Designing and maintaining robust third-party and partner API integrations
  • QA/QC — Establishing automated quality assurance and quality control processes for software, data, and model outputs
  • Domain — Prior work in agriculture, agronomy, remote sensing, climate, energy, or environmental markets
